Don't let the bumpy dirt road scare you off. Behind thick, wooden doors lies the ultimate island escape. You have exclusive use of a private house with seven exquisite luxury villas that lead down onto arguably one of the best beaches along Zanzibar's south coast in Bwejuu. The organic architecture of the individually designed spaces blends and accentuates the island life with the distinct mosaic of arabic, Indian and African style that is unique to Zanzibar. The service is stellar, so sit back, relax and let yourself be spoiled in magnificent surrounds.

Exposed thatch roofing reaches into the sky, silhouetted with draped white cotton and surrounded in a jungle of lush, leafy palms and colourful vegetation. Light and easy flowing Xanadu holds privacy and exclusivity close to heart, a central welcoming area leading off into the gardens and the private villas. A central pool encompasses the main dining area around flowing drapery and oh-so-romantic night lighting while the resident chef serves up fine local and international cuisine.
A delightfully clean colour palette is used throughout; rich locally crafted artefacts, tables and chairs peppered with bursts of island colour and patterned textures. Villa Alfajiri is the ultimate honeymoon hideaway and Kimwondo has the intimate rooftop pool. Korongo and Mlima are prefect for groups or families with stylish, large living areas and luscious garden surrounds. Mbingo is the presidential suite, with two bedrooms, balconies, rooftop pools and direct beach access.
Celebrate under the Zanzibar stars in style and privacy with such attentive and personal service you may never want to leave.

The onsite spa is perfect for unwinding from it all. But with the Indian ocean on your doorstep, quite literally, bring lots of resort and beach ware because you will not be able to tear yourself from all you can do in the ocean. Supping, Kayaking, scuba diving and snorkelling keeps you busy on water while on land you can explore Zanzibar island ice and village tours organised through the concierge.
In the gin-clear ocean around Zanzibar, marvel at bright corals with over 450 species of tropical fish, octopus, stingrays, moray eels, green turtles, hawksbill turtles, dolphins, humpback whales, and if you are very lucky: whales sharks and manta rays. In the coastal forests, spot the colobus and Sykes monkeys, bush babies, more than 50 species of butterfly, as well as brilliant bird species.
